    • CREOISASI fa parte di CREO-CNR (Campania REteOutreach del Consiglio Nazionale delle Ricerche), la rete di comunicazione e divulgazione che riunisce 24 Istituti con sedi campane e il Comitato Unico di Garanzia (CUG) del CNR. Grazie ad un processo di crescente collaborazione, iniziato diversi anni fa, la rete CREO è stata ufficialmente formalizzata nel maggio 2021. L’accordo, firmato dai direttori di 24 Istituti CNR campani e dalla Presidente del CUG, si propone di diffondere, promuovere e valorizzare la conoscenza, uno degli scopi istituzionali e degli obiettivi del CNR. Attraverso la partecipazione condivisa, collettiva e multi/interdisciplinare a eventi nazionali e internazionali del settore, CREO intende fornire una rappresentazione chiara e realistica della ricerca e delle sue attuazioni, allo scopo di aumentare fiducia e comprensione del pubblico verso la ricerca, i suoi metodi e i suoi risultati. L’organizzazione interna di CREO, basata su un coordinamento e vari gruppi di lavoro, facilita l’interazione con organizzatori di eventi o altri partner in progetti di ampio respiro e semplifica la comunicazione, sia verso il CNR che verso l’intera società.     • Pint of SciencePint of Science is an annual science festival that aims to communicate contemporary scientific developments to the public by bringing scientists to pubs, cafés and other public places to share their research and findings. The festival takes place annually in the month of May. After running the first festival in May 2013 in three cities in UK, Pint of Science received many interest from people wanting to join the festival, both around the UK and the rest of the world. ISASI has been participating in Pint of Science since 2018.

    • Parla PotabileParla Potabile is a scientific outreach event organized by PONYS (Physics and Optics Naples Young Students), which aims to show the exciting and engaging side of Science, with the aim of bringing the public closer to this world. Its first edition was held in 2022.
